>>5064002
Unless they're a new litter you're taking on a shorter time with them and risk poor ownership / breeding but the shelter should be up front about that otherwise they risk getting them back. If they are from a bad owner etc but you are prepared to be more patient, go for it. I've had a few rescues and while they've taken more work, they have been worth it in the long run. Talk to the shelter and if you feel comfortable with it, enjoy and come here for advice when needed.
